Assertion (A): When an electron is revolving in its orbit and magnetic field is also present, the angular frequency of electron will be affected by the magnetic field.

Reason (R): In the case of electron revolving in its orbit in the presence of magnetic field, the orbital magnetic dipole moment is not affected by the presence of magnetic field.

  • A.Both A and R are true and R is correct explanation of A
  • B.Both A and R are true but R is not correct explanation of A
  • C.
    A is true but R is false
  • D.A is false but R is true

Answer: C

Orbital magnetic moment is equal to (-e/2m).
